Dubai // It has been a productive Meydan Racecourse weekend for trainer Dhruba Selvaratnam and his stable jockey James Doyle, who combined with Roicead to win the 1,200-metre turf handicap, 48 hours after United Color's big race win on Thursday.
An excellent fourth at the opening meeting of the Dubai World Cup Carnival, over 1,000m on turf, Doyle's mount was always prominent in Saturday night's race before showing excellent acceleration 300m out. The pair shot clear and were never going to be caught.
Selvaratnam was not surprised.
“We thought he would win with this 200 metres in his favour and taking a drop in class,” he said. “It has been a good weekend for the whole team.”
Riding for his main employer, Sheikh Hamdan, Paul Hanagan won the 1,400m handicap on the Ali Rashid Al Raihe-trained Mundahesh, posting his second course and distance victory of the season.
“I was drawn wide, so delighted to get across and track a decent gallop,” Hanagan said. “When I asked, he quickened nicely and I was confident from a fair way out.”
Owner and jockey wasted little time completing doubles, with Jawhar breaking the track record when winning the following 1,600m turf handicap for trainer Doug Watson, who also saddled the runner-up Oasis Dancer.
A furious early gallop certainly helped produce the fast time, and Hanagan said: “They went very quickly, which was perfect for me as my horse won over 2,000 metres here last year and needs every yard of this 1,600 metres.
“That was why I wanted to go for home early in the straight as I knew he would run on strongly all the way to the line.
“Luckily, the post appeared just in time for us to hang on.”
The meeting opened with a 1,900m maiden on the Tapeta and Exploratory made his local debut a winning one, ridden by Adrie de Vries for his main employer, Ahmad bin Harmash.
“He is a young horse having only his third career start and hopefully he can progress,” Dutchman De Vries said. “It was not a great race, but he showed a willing attitude, which has to be a positive.”
The trainer later completed a 1,900m Tapeta double with the smooth victory of Ducab in the concluding handicap with jockey Mickael Barzalona producing his mount to lead 300m out, having been last as the runners turned for home.
They surged clear to win easily.
Champion trainer Ernst Oertel saddled Touch Gold to win the 1,600m handicap and provided apprentice Daniel Muscutt with his first UAE winner, on his sixth ride, in the process.
The horse was also opening his local account after a run of seconds and thirds.
“The horse deserved that and it is a great result for me as well, obviously,” Muscutt said. “I thank everyone involved for this exciting opportunity.”
